About Peter Ifju
Peter Ifju is a scholar working on Aerospace Engineering, Civil and Structural Engineering, Mechanics of Materials, Computer Vision and Pattern Recognition and Computational Mechanics, having authored 222 papers that have together received 5.6k indexed citations. Recurring topics across this work include Biomimetic flight and propulsion mechanisms (82 papers), Aerospace Engineering and Energy Systems (54 papers), Optical measurement and interference techniques (32 papers), Mechanical Behavior of Composites (27 papers), Fluid Dynamics and Turbulent Flows (23 papers), Aeroelasticity and Vibration Control (21 papers), Structural Analysis and Optimization (19 papers) and Structural Health Monitoring Techniques (14 papers). The work is most often cited by research in Aerospace Engineering (2.4k citations), Computational Mechanics (1.1k citations), Automotive Engineering (516 citations), Computer Vision and Pattern Recognition (913 citations) and Mechanics of Materials (1.0k citations). Peter Ifju has collaborated with scholars based in United States, South Korea and United Kingdom. Frequent co-authors include Bret Stanford, Bongtae Han, Daniel Post, Martin R. Waszak, Roberto Albertani, Scott Ettinger, M.C. Nechyba, Dragos Viieru, Pin Wu and John E. Masters. Their work appears in journals such as Experimental Mechanics, Journal of Composite Materials, AIAA Journal, Journal of Aircraft and Composites Science and Technology.
